Vibe coding Nothing’s apps is fun, until you try to make them useful

The article discusses the challenges faced by Nothing, a smartphone maker, in developing its Essential Apps Builder, a web-based platform for creating customizable apps. The author, after a week of "vibe coding" apps using the platform, expresses a conflicted opinion. While the author agrees with Nothing's vision of software that adapts to the user, the current implementation lacks the necessary refinement to make it a reliable tool. The article suggests that the platform may struggle to find consumer patience as it undergoes further development to bridge the gap between a "cool novelty" and a practical, everyday application.
